Description

Version:

For the highest performance demands. For use with emulsion (fat content minimum 8%).

Application:

Tapered pipe threads (NPT) to ANSI B1.20.1, for threads with sealants. See the table for the specified minimum size of the tapping hole.

Recommendation:

For TOOLOX and HARDOX materials we recommend deviating from the DIN data (see table) by drilling the tapping hole ⌀ 0.05 to 0.3 mm larger.
Tapping hole ⌀ A:
Pre-drill a plain hole without using a reamer.
Tapping hole ⌀ B:

Pre-drill a plain hole and then ream it using a 1:16 taper reamer (see No. 162650). The taper bore ⌀ can then be checked laterally by reference to the Dmax check dimension (see table). Variant B for drilling the tapping hole offers the best process reliability for the tapping operation.
